Iโve been suffering from dry skin for a few months now and itโs really starting to get me down. I donโt live in Colchester and itโs difficult for me to get to the salon as I wouldโve loved to come in for a free consultation.
My dry skin is making my foundation look horrible in fact my skin looks worse when Iโm wearing makeup!
Do you have any advice that would help me?

Iโm sorry to hear you suffering from dry skin problems! Dry skin can be frustrating and make you feel conscious I know!
Start of by getting yourself a good moisturiser. Iโve suffered from dry skin myself and I use the Power Hyaluronic range from Skeyndor which I love and always keeps my skin look plump and hydrated.
Next, try exfoliating your skin twice a week. This will remove any dead skin cells that are building up on the surface of your skin causing it to feel dry.
Make sure your drinking plenty of water and getting at least 8 hours sleep! โ Very important!
Try using a hydrating primer underneath your foundation, one of my colleagues in the boutique uses Laura Mercier primer and she really likes it! This will give your foundation a more even surface to be applied onto and you should get a better finish.
Check out my recent blog on creating your own homemadeย face mask! The avocado and honey mask is really hydrating. Try applying this mask once a week to your skin.
